Location
San Agustin Convent is within walking distance of this modern hotel, and San Francisco Church is located 0.7 miles away. The hotel is located right at Las Bovedas and Fine Arts. Nature lovers will appreciate the proximity to Playa de las Tenazas, which is about 5 minutes' walk away.
There is para Pasacaballos bus stop 0.4 miles from this designer accommodation. Casa Logos Hotel Boutique can be reached in 8 minutes by car from Rafael Nunez International airport.
Rooms
The Cartagena hotel offers rooms with a seating area featuring climate control, along with a flat-screen TV with satellite channels. Also, there is an individual safe, a mini-fridge-bar provided. Bathroom amenities include a separate toilet and a shower, along with comforts such as shower caps and bath sheets.
